Building Map/Room Descriptions

Sanctuary

Parkway’s Sanctuary is a modern, 4,100 square foot, worship area with beautiful stained-glass windows. The Sanctuary was designed so that the large (490 Square), elevated, chancel is visible throughout the space. The pews have been specifically arranged to allow a spacious center aisle and still allow movement along the outside edges of the Sanctuary. Also, to allow flexibility in seating, only the last two rows of pews are fixed.

 

 

 

 The acoustics in the sanctuary are superb and the music is enhanced by a 2 manual, 23 rank Quimby pipe organ and a Boston grand piano. One striking feature of the sanctuary are the unique wooden trusses that form the ceiling.

Maximum seating – 300 (240 can set very comfortably without feeling crowded.) If additional seating is needed, folding chairs can be set up in the Gathering Space adjacent to the sanctuary. Activity within the Sanctuary can be viewed from the Gathering Space and sound is “piped” in to the room.
